Registry restrictions

Registrants (individuals or companies) must be resident/located in the EU, Switzerland, Norway, Iceland, or Liechtenstein — a rule AFNIC opened up from a France-only requirement back in 2011. AFNIC also performs post-registration eligibility and contact-reachability checks on the registrant and admin contact.
